X-Git-Url: http://git.onelab.eu/?a=blobdiff_plain;f=config.lxc%2Fdevel.pkgs;h=de50e8362358cd61b04e67de0a674f9e96c834da;hb=3141739aa6baa066d17f0326854594fdef76151c;hp=2e7bc3841669192ab074969532811a491fad494f;hpb=f6ef12ec55b2d140fb1ebcf68bee49cb61208a15;p=build.git diff --git a/config.lxc/devel.pkgs b/config.lxc/devel.pkgs index 2e7bc384..de50e836 100644 --- a/config.lxc/devel.pkgs +++ b/config.lxc/devel.pkgs @@ -3,86 +3,87 @@ groupname: PlanetLabDevel groupdesc: Building PlanetLab # # general utilities -package: sendmail sendmail-cf mailx +package: sendmail sendmail-cf mailx package: make git -package: glibc glibc-common +package: glibc glibc-common package: bzip2 gzip package: cpio tar -package: coreutils -package: rpm rpm-build rpm-devel -package: redhat-rpm-config -package: curl curl-devel -package: subversion cvs -package: less +package: coreutils +package: rpm rpm-build rpm-devel +package: redhat-rpm-config +package: curl curl-devel +package: subversion cvs +package: less package: openssh package: emacs-nox -# undetermined -package: expect -package: gd -package: httpd mod_python mod_ssl -package: openssl +# undetermined +package: expect +package: gd +package: httpd mod_ssl +package: openssl package: openssl-devel package: zlib package: zlib-devel package: bison flex -package: libtool -package: metadata -package: mysql mysql-devel mysql-server -package: python python-devel -package: doxygen -package: vixie-cron -package: xmlsec1 xmlsec1-openssl -package: udev +package: libtool +package<=f21: metadata +package: mysql mysql-devel mysql-server +package: python python-devel +package: doxygen +package: cronie +package: xmlsec1 xmlsec1-openssl package: expat-devel -package: db4-devel -package: ncurses-devel -package: readline-devel -package: dnsmasq +package: db4-devel +package: ncurses-devel +package: readline-devel +package: dnsmasq # for spec2make / rpmlib package=f8: popt-devel # kernel -package: gnupg -package: diffutils -package: patchutils -package: vconfig -package: iptables -package: wget -package: beecrypt-devel +package: gnupg +package: diffutils +package: patchutils +package: vconfig +package: iptables +package: wget +package: beecrypt-devel package: tetex-latex -package: gcc-c++ +package: gcc-c++ package: binutils-devel +package>=f27: elfutils-libelf-devel # required for perf package: xmlto asciidoc newt-devel package: perl-ExtUtils-Embed # iptables -package: linuxdoc-tools -package: sudo -package: yum createrepo +package: linuxdoc-tools +package: sudo +package: yum createrepo ## mysql -#package: gperf -#package: time +#package: gperf +#package: time # bootmanager -package: sharutils +package: sharutils # bootcd -package: nasm -package: mkisofs -package: dosfstools +package: nasm +package<=f25: mkisofs +package>=f27: genisoimage +package: dosfstools package: mtools package: syslinux # myplc -package: rsync +package: rsync package: ghostscript # myplc-docs package: ed -package: docbook-utils-pdf +package: docbook-utils-pdf # plcapi -package: postgresql postgresql-devel postgresql-python postgresql-server +package: postgresql postgresql-devel postgresql-python postgresql-server # if we don't specify @arch@ for php-devel, we end up with the 2 variants (i386 and x86_64) # in an undetermined order, and php-config --extension-dir might return the wrong place -package: php php-devel.@arch@ php-gd php-pgsql +package: php php-devel.@arch@ php-gd php-pgsql # now this seems to have been fixed in f12 package>=f12: php-devel -package: PyXML +package<=f18: PyXML # used to reference SOAPpy as well # for pypcilib package: pciutils-devel @@ -91,7 +92,7 @@ package: python-simplejson # for vsys - same as for php-devel above package: ocaml.@arch@ # use local inotify-tools on centos -package>=f8:inotify-tools-devel +package>=f8:inotify-tools-devel ### ########## ### ## for util-vserver-pl ### # use local libnl on centos @@ -106,14 +107,16 @@ package>=f8:inotify-tools-devel # openvswitch # starting with f16 we use the stock kernel, and openvswitch needs kernel-devel package>=f16: kernel-devel +package>=f16: kernel-modules-extra ########## # zabbix/monitor package=centos5: krb5-devel.@arch@ e2fsprogs-devel.@arch@ libidn-devel.@arch@ ########## # for sfa : rebuilding wsdl index at build-time -package: python-uuid pyOpenSSL m2crypto +package<=f25: python-uuid +package: pyOpenSSL m2crypto package: libxml2-python libxslt-python -package: python-ZSI +package<=f27: python-ZSI package: python-psycopg2 package: python-setuptools package: python-dateutil @@ -122,3 +125,15 @@ package: python-lxml package: libxml2-devel # myplc-docs package>=f18: texlive-ec +# libvirt +package: gettext +package: gettext-devel +package: gnutls-devel +package: gnutls-utils +package: libgcrypt-devel +package: libtasn1-devel +package: nmap-ncat +package: pkgconfig +# f29; and needed on f27 so the spawned container actually starts its networking +package>=f27: NetworkManager +package>=f29: hostname